Description

HRD in a Complex World offers a fresh perspective on the field of Human Resource Development. As part of the Routledge Studies in Human Resource Development series, this book challenges traditional methods by looking at the discipline through the lens of complexity. Instead of following standard practices, it introduces multifaceted alternative views that change how we understand current theory and practice. Written by internationally renowned authors, this text provides a deep look into how HRD functions within modern, complex environments. It is an essential resource for professionals and academics looking to move beyond conventional frameworks and explore new ways of thinking about human resource management. Edited by Monica Lee, a Visiting Professor at Northumbria University and Editor in Chief of Human Resource Development International, this volume brings together expert insights to help readers navigate the evolving landscape of the industry. Whether you are studying management or working in the field, this book provides the theoretical and practical groundwork needed to understand contemporary HRD challenges.
